Subject: DeployBot live in release channel

Team,

DeployBot is now active. It posts deploy status for Larkspur and Quillstone environments automatically — start, success, failure, rollback. No more manual pings.

Commands: type "status" for current state, "last" for the most recent deploy summary. Alerts route to the on-call thread during freeze windows.

Report odd behavior to the tooling channel. Known gap: canary stages show as pending until full promotion.

Current build reference for verification is below.

session token of kagup-hahaf = htk3_2b8

## Document Transport — Kellvane Bridge Tender

The sealed-bid packet for the Kellvane Bridge resurfacing tender must travel by dedicated courier from the Marrowfield estimating office to the Procurement Registry in Dunsmere. The envelope stays sealed at all times; any break in the wax renders the bid void under Registry rule 14. Driver must log departure and arrival times on the blue transit card and keep the packet in the locked case throughout. The hand-over instruction for the courier is as follows.

courier memo of yajef-bajep: the frawyn jordor courier leaves the norwyn ledger at gate 2781 under passcode 330769

Headcount Plan FY — Managers Only (Quillon Systems)

Board summary. Net adds: 18. Sales: +9, concentrated in the Ferndon territory. Engineering: +6 for the Astrel platform. Support: +3. Attrition assumption: 11%. Hiring freeze lifts in Q1 pending revenue confirmation. Contractor conversions counted within the 18. No executive additions planned. Budget impact reviewed by finance; within envelope. The confidential planning note appended below gives the strategic rationale.

internal memo for bawep-haweg: Zorvanox Systems is in early talks to buy Weniusek Systems for about $23.3 million. The Ralax launch date is October 4, and nothing goes to the press before then.

Subject: Veltrane Line Pricing — Executive Review

Team,

Ahead of Thursday's session, please review the proposed tier structure for the Veltrane line. Margins hold at 41% under the mid-tier scenario, assuming freight costs from the Brindlemoor facility stay flat. Sales leads should validate the volume assumptions before we commit. The confidential planning note follows below.

management briefing: Headcount on the Belix team goes from 60 to 93 by the end of November. Gross margin on Belix came in at 23 percent against a plan of 47 percent.